Vai al contenuto


http://forum.smsclient.it/topic/9111-php-e-sito-tre/ 20 4 1 60 9 9111 <![CDATA[Php E Sito Tre]]> 93891 05 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=93891 sto cercando di creare uno script php che acceda al sito 3 per mostrarmi senza fronzoli le mie soglie (soprattutto quella di naviga 3) in modo da poterla consultare da palmare senza dover navigare tutte le pagine del sito (con conseguente consumo di banda)

Purtroppo ho incontrato dei problem, nè con la fsockopen, nè con la libreria curl riesco a fare quanto voluto..
riesco a loggarmi al sito, ma poi non riesco a passare alla pagina delle soglie..

insomma vorrei fare quello che fa il client ma passando da php..
qualcuno per caso ha provato e ci è riuscito?

grazie


[edit by solarin]
Ultima versione pubblicata: Allega file  detth3g.rar   4.44K   32 Numero di downloadsLink per la consultazione online:

Please Login HERE or Register HERE to see this link!

]]>
0 9707 0
93900 05 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=93900 0 11916 0 93955 05 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=93955

Se visualizzi le soglie dal client è molto + semplice ed è già fatto


grazie per la scoperta dell'acqua calda, ma credo che il palmare avrebbe qualcosa da ridire se gli dicessi "installa il client" lol..
e il mio pc non è raggiungibile dall'esterno, cosa che invece è (ovviamente) il mio server web ]]>
0 9707 0
94597 06 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=94597 beh che errore ti da?

anche se non puoi usare smsclient, puoi comunque visualizzare il provider xml per prendere le pagine da "scaricare" e i parametri da mandargli,no?! ]]>
0 2 0
94836 06 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=94836

perke curl c'è in versione per palmare?


ehm.. curl è una libreria php :applause: riuscissi a fare uno script php da lasciare sul server, potrei accederci con il browser del palmare..

beh che errore ti da?


nessun errore particolare, semplicemente mi blocco dopo il login e non so come spostarmi alla pagina delle soglie.. se faccio un'altra curl risulto non loggato..
dovre provare a usare lo stesso socket, speravo qualcuno ci avesse già provato per risparmiare tempo :P

anche se non puoi usare smsclient, puoi comunque visualizzare il provider xml per prendere le pagine da "scaricare" e i parametri da mandargli,no?!


si avevo già guardato, ma purtroppo non è quello il problema..
(fra l'altro, ho notato che nella prima parte (i dati postati alla pagina di login) hai una variabile diversa da quella dei sito tre.. tu hai una customer = customer, il sito 3 nel form di login ha una proposition = customer.. cmq dettagli, funziona comunque :) )
ma il client si basa su qualche browser per fare ste robe? perchè non vorrei fosse questione di cookies che la curl non gestisce, o magari semplicemente variabili di sessione che credo di perdere aprendo 2 curl
ora provo..

PS: notavo che nel client4web non è disponibile la pagina vedere credito residuo e soglie.. ]]>
0 9707 0
94858 06 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=94858 Potresti provare a passare la session_id tramite get al posto di fargliela prendere da cookie, se è come le session di php ti dovrebbe funzionare.
sono un po' arrugginito in riguardo :applause: ]]>
0 11532 0
95421 07 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=95421 E ora per vedere le mie soglie mi basta aprire una pagina web ed ecco il risultato

ciao

Allega File(s)

  • Allega file  soglie.jpg   41.6K   125 Numero di downloads
]]>
0 9707 0
99950 12 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=99950

direi + facile del previsto.. bastava fargli mangiare un po' di cookies (e aprire 3 pagine in sequenza)..
E ora per vedere le mie soglie mi basta aprire una pagina web ed ecco il risultato

ciao



Se hai voglia di renderlo disponibile farebbe molto comodo anche a me!...
Ciao ]]>
0 2093 0
100893 13 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=100893 se vuoi lo posso mettere (ovviamente con il tuo riferimento e/o logo) sulla home-page di smsclient. ]]> 0 2 0 101928 13 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=101928 :maialino:

Prima di rellarlo devo sistemarlo un po' perchè ha un problemino ogni tanto: praticamente appena si consumano i primi k di banda, il contatore schizza a 1Mb usato (e 49 libero), poi dopo un po' si normalizza e torna a 0.xxx
son tutti dati presi dal sito tre, quindi non ho idea da dove vengano 8)
devo c ontrollare le espressioni regolari che ho usato..
poi magari lo "templatizzo" così ognuno fa la grafica come vuole, poi ve lo passo

saluti
(non c'è nulla di male se invece che loggarmi a mano sul sito tre mi loggo tramite uno script, vero?)

Edit: dimenticavo!
per poterlo usare serve un server web che fornisca l'uso della libreria curl di php e che consenta l'accesso verso siti esterni sulla porta 80.. ]]>
0 9707 0
102328 14 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=102328 comunque non c'e' niente di male se invece di loggarti usi lo script. ]]> 0 2 0 103041 15 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=103041
provatelo e ditemi che problemi vi dà..

PS: non ho idea di cosa succeda se lo usate senza avere i dati di naviga 3 :mrgreen:
secondo me sbrocca.. provate col semplice output.. sennò salvatemi la vostra pagina "soglie" che vedo di sistemare ;)

le "istruzioni" (lol) sono all'interno del file, spero di essere stato chiaro, sennò chiedete pure

saluti

Allega File(s)

  • Allega file  index.rar   3.35K   35 Numero di downloads
]]>
0 9707 0
103151 15 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=103151

ecco la prima versione

provatelo e ditemi che problemi vi dà..

PS: non ho idea di cosa succeda se lo usate senza avere i dati di naviga 3 :applause:
secondo me sbrocca.. provate col semplice output.. sennò salvatemi la vostra pagina "soglie" che vedo di sistemare :applause:

le "istruzioni" (lol) sono all'interno del file, spero di essere stato chiaro, sennò chiedete pure

saluti


Provato e mi funziona perfettamente. Anche a me ha fatto lo scherzetto del del mega in più al terzo consulto...!
Aggiungo che usando Opera Mini lo script può essere consultato anche da normali cell (Ho provato con un Nokia 6280 e un Nokia 6680).
Grazie mille! ]]>
0 2093 0
103283 15 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=103283

Provato e mi funziona perfettamente. Anche a me ha fatto lo scherzetto del del mega in più al terzo consulto...!


questo è davvero un mistero..
fra l'altro ogni tanto me lo fa anche entrando nel sito tre "secondo le regole"
qualcuno ci capisce qualcosa? :applause:

Aggiungo che usando Opera Mini lo script può essere consultato anche da normali cell (Ho provato con un Nokia 6280 e un Nokia 6680).


io sul palmare uso opera mobile, ti ricordo che per evitare la funzione di opera che "ridimensiona" la pagina automaticamente ti basta mettere il media="handheld" nello stylesheet incluso a inizio pagina
(così puoi farti la tua paginetta precisa per il cell :applause:)

Poi se volete postare l'html delle pagine che create, aggiungo :D

Grazie mille!


eddiche :D

dove lo hosti? c'è qualche hosting gratuito che permette l'uso delle curl? (io lo hosto su un mio web server) ]]>
0 9707 0
103298 15 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=103298

questo è davvero un mistero..
fra l'altro ogni tanto me lo fa anche entrando nel sito tre "secondo le regole"
qualcuno ci capisce qualcosa? :D
io sul palmare uso opera mobile, ti ricordo che per evitare la funzione di opera che "ridimensiona" la pagina automaticamente ti basta mettere il media="handheld" nello stylesheet incluso a inizio pagina
(così puoi farti la tua paginetta precisa per il cell :D)

Poi se volete postare l'html delle pagine che create, aggiungo :D

eddiche :sure:

dove lo hosti? c'è qualche hosting gratuito che permette l'uso delle curl? (io lo hosto su un mio web server)


Anch'io lo ho hostato su un mio web server. Hosting gratuiti con curl non ne conosco...

Altra info molto interessante, non so se succede anche a te: dopo avere installato sul server lo script con user e pwd del sito 3 e dopo essermi collegato all'info soglie ho editato lo script togliendo la pwd e... si collega comunque all'info soglie :applause: :applause:
Probabilmente il cookie creato sul server al primo collegamento permette comunque di accedere all'info soglie. Questo fatoo, per una sicurezza della password del sito 3 è un'ottima cosa :D ]]>
0 2093 0
103329 15 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=103329 secondo me se levi la password e provi ad accedere dopo un'ora non va più.. ]]> 0 9707 0 103448 15 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=103448 quindi anche curl..
che ne dice l'autore? posso pubblicare una paginetta sulla homepage con tanto di ringraziamenti?

è un'idea carina,no?!

ma per installare curl sul server, basta che mi prendo curl RTE per linux, lo installo sul server e funziona? ]]>
0 2 0
103467 15 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=103467 :D
l'unica cosa è se qualcuno si crea delle grafiche "comode", oppure trova errori nel codice, o modi per ottimizzarlo, o il modo per sistemare quel problemino del mega "di troppo", che me lo dica che sono curioso :applause:
per il resto se metti "esclusiva di smsclient" per me è pure troppo :applause:
curl oltre a 1000 altre cose :D è un'estensione del php
se hai accesso al webserver, vai nel php.ini, togli il commento nelle estensioni alla riga con "curl.dll" e riavvii il webserver..
però cosa vorresti mettere? paginetta dove l'utente mette suo utente e pass del sito 3?
secondo me ti vai a cercare i casini :sure: ]]>
0 9707 0
103475 15 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=103475 :applause:

Si volevo fare la paginetta come hai detto.. perche' casini?

allora direi di spostare la discussione in "libera il tuo genio qui" e le modifiche le rendo pubbliche ]]>
0 2 0
103477 15 Dec 2006 http://forum.smsclient.it/topic/9111-php-e-sito-tre/?view=findpost&p=103477 figurati se li vengono a mettere sul tuo sito e poi gli succede qualcosa..


oltretutto mi sta venendo un dubbio: se vuoi usare lo script per far loggare molta gente diversa con lo stesso script, dovresti differenziare i cookies usati.. sennò mi sa che chi arriva dopo vede i dati del primo :applause: ]]>
0 9707 0